Cottongrove Storage is a self-storage facility situated in Alamosa, CO, offering secure units for individuals and businesses to store their belongings.
With a range of unit sizes available, Cottongrove Storage provides a convenient and reliable storage solution for those in need of extra space.
Generated from their business information